The Journey Through Hallowed Ground is a scenic and educational trip along route 15/20 from Gettysburg, PA to Monticello at Charlottesville Virginia. According to the late historian C. Van Woodward this area has "soaked up more of the blood, sweat, and tears of American history than any other part of the country".
Visit the interactive website and plan your trip. You may either focus on various geographic regions or on the following topics: Civil War, Colonial Period, African American Heritage, Presidential Sites, Historic Buildings, and Prominent Homes.
Charlottesville, Virginia and Albemarle County have many sites that are part of the journey. These include the University of Virginia, Monticello, Ash Lawn Highland, Clifton, Castle Hill, Edgehill, the Southwest Mountains, Proffit Historic District, Grace Church, Free State Community, and the Jefferson High School and Carver Recreation Center.
